Phase 0: Skill Triage (NEW in v4.0)

Before creating anything, SkillForge intelligently analyzes your input to determine the best action.

How It Works

┌────────────────────────────────────────────────────────────────────┐
│                        ANY USER INPUT                               │
│  (prompt, error, code, URL, question, task request, anything)      │
└────────────────────────────────────────────────────────────────────┘
                              │
                              ▼
┌────────────────────────────────────────────────────────────────────┐
│  Step 1: INPUT CLASSIFICATION                                       │
│  ┌─────────────────┐ ┌─────────────────┐ ┌─────────────────┐       │
│  │ explicit_create │ │ explicit_improve│ │ skill_question  │       │
│  │ "create skill"  │ │ "improve skill" │ │ "do I have..."  │       │
│  └─────────────────┘ └─────────────────┘ └─────────────────┘       │
│  ┌─────────────────┐ ┌─────────────────┐ ┌─────────────────┐       │
│  │  task_request   │ │  error_message  │ │  code_snippet   │       │
│  │ "help me with"  │ │ "TypeError..."  │ │ [pasted code]   │       │
│  └─────────────────┘ └─────────────────┘ └─────────────────┘       │
└────────────────────────────────────────────────────────────────────┘
                              │
                              ▼
┌────────────────────────────────────────────────────────────────────┐
│  Step 2: SKILL ECOSYSTEM SCAN                                       │
│  • Load index of 250+ skills (discover_skills.py)                  │
│  • Match input against all skills with confidence scoring          │
│  • Identify top matches with reasons                               │
└────────────────────────────────────────────────────────────────────┘
                              │
                              ▼
┌────────────────────────────────────────────────────────────────────┐
│  Step 3: DECISION MATRIX                                            │
│                                                                     │
│  Match ≥80%  + explicit create → CLARIFY (duplicate warning)       │
│  Match ≥80%  + other input     → USE_EXISTING (recommend skill)    │
│  Match 50-79%                  → IMPROVE_EXISTING (enhance match)  │
│  Match <50%  + explicit create → CREATE_NEW (proceed to Phase 1)   │
│  Multi-domain detected         → COMPOSE (suggest skill chain)     │
│  Ambiguous input               → CLARIFY (ask for more info)       │
└────────────────────────────────────────────────────────────────────┘

Decision Actions

| Action | When | Result | |--------|------|--------| | USE_EXISTING | Match ≥80% | Recommends existing skill(s) to invoke | | IMPROVE_EXISTING | Match 50-79% | Loads skill and enters enhancement mode | | CREATE_NEW | Match <50% | Proceeds to Phase 1 (Deep Analysis) | | COMPOSE | Multi-domain | Suggests skill chain via SkillComposer | | CLARIFY | Ambiguous or duplicate | Asks user to clarify intent |

Frontmatter Requirements

Skills must use only these allowed frontmatter properties:

| Property | Required | Description | |----------|----------|-------------| | name | Yes | Hyphen-case, max 64 chars | | description | Yes | Max 1024 chars, no angle brackets | | license | No | MIT, Apache-2.0, etc. | | allowed-tools | No | Restrict tool access | | metadata | No | Custom fields (version, model, etc.) |

---
name: my-skill
description: What this skill does
license: MIT
metadata:
  version: 1.0.0
  model: claude-opus-4-5-20251101
---

Skill Output Structure

~/.claude/skills/{skill-name}/
├── SKILL.md                    # Main entry point (required)
├── references/                 # Deep documentation (optional)
│   ├── patterns.md
│   └── examples.md
├── assets/                     # Templates (optional)
│   └── templates/
└── scripts/                    # Automation scripts (optional)
    ├── validate.py             # Validation/verification
    ├── generate.py             # Artifact generation
    └── state.py                # State management

Scripts Directory

Scripts enable skills to be agentic - capable of autonomous operation with self-verification.

| Category | Purpose | When to Include | |----------|---------|-----------------| | Validation | Verify outputs meet standards | Skill produces artifacts | | Generation | Create artifacts from templates | Repeatable artifact creation | | State Management | Track progress across sessions | Long-running operations | | Transformation | Convert/process data | Data processing tasks | | Calculation | Compute metrics/scores | Scoring or analysis |

Script Requirements:

  • Python 3.x with standard library only (graceful fallbacks for extras)
  • Result dataclass pattern for structured returns
  • Exit codes: 0=success, 1=failure, 10=validation failure, 11=verification failure
  • Self-verification where applicable
  • Documented in SKILL.md with usage examples

Anti-Patterns

| Avoid | Why | Instead | |-------|-----|---------| | Duplicate skills | Bloats registry | Check existing first | | Single trigger | Hard to discover | 3-5 varied phrases | | No verification | Can't confirm success | Measurable outcomes | | Over-engineering | Complexity without value | Start simple | | Missing WHY | Can't evolve | Document rationale | | Invalid frontmatter | Can't package | Use allowed properties only |


Verification Checklist

After creation:

  • [ ] Frontmatter valid (only allowed properties)
  • [ ] Name is hyphen-case, ≤64 chars
  • [ ] Description ≤1024 chars, no < or >
  • [ ] 3-5 trigger phrases defined
  • [ ] Timelessness score ≥ 7
  • [ ] python scripts/quick_validate.py passes
